Печать массива — распространенная задача в программировании, поскольку она позволяет нам визуализировать и проверять содержимое массива. В этой статье блога мы рассмотрим различные методы печати массивов на языке программирования Kotlin. Мы предоставим примеры кода для каждого метода, чтобы помочь вам понять и реализовать их в ваших собственных проектах Kotlin.
Метод 1: использование функции contentToString()
Функция contentToString() — это удобный метод печати содержимого массива в виде строки.
fun main() {
val array = arrayOf(1, 2, 3, 4, 5)
println(array.contentToString())
}
Метод 2: использование функции joinToString()
Функция joinToString() позволяет нам настроить формат печатаемого массива.
fun main() {
val array = arrayOf("apple", "banana", "cherry")
val result = array.joinToString(separator = ", ", prefix = "[", postfix = "]")
println(result)
}
Метод 3: использование цикла for
Мы можем перебирать каждый элемент массива с помощью цикла for и печатать их один за другим.
fun main() {
val array = arrayOf(1, 2, 3, 4, 5)
for (element in array) {
println(element)
}
}
Метод 4. Использование функции forEach()
Функция forEach() позволяет нам выполнить действие над каждым элементом массива.
fun main() {
val array = arrayOf("apple", "banana", "cherry")
array.forEach { element ->
println(element)
}
}
Метод 5: использование функции toString()
Функция toString() преобразует массив в строковое представление, которое можно распечатать напрямую.
fun main() {
val array = arrayOf(1, 2, 3, 4, 5)
println(array.toString())
}
В этой статье блога мы рассмотрели различные методы печати массивов в Kotlin. Методы contentToString(), joinToString(), for, forEach() и toString() можно использовать для печати массивов с различными уровнями настройки. Понимая эти методы, вы сможете эффективно печатать и визуализировать данные массива в своих проектах Kotlin.